Why Lithium Smart Outdoor Power Supplies Are Changing the Game
Imagine camping in a remote area with all your gadgets—drones, portable fridges, and LED lights—powered reliably. That''s the promise of lithium smart outdoor power supplies. Unlike traditional generators, these compact systems offer silent operation, zero emissions, and smart energy management. But what makes them truly stand out?
Key Features You Can''t Ignore
- High Energy Density: Lithium batteries store 3x more energy than lead-acid alternatives.
- Solar-Ready Design: 85% of models now include MPPT controllers for solar panel compatibility.
- App-Based Monitoring: Control charging cycles and track usage via Bluetooth or Wi-Fi.

The Tech Behind the Magic
These aren''t your grandpa''s batteries. Modern lithium smart power supplies use:
- Self-heating cells that work in -20°C to 60°C
- AI-driven load prediction to prevent overloads
- Modular designs allowing capacity expansion
